Liverpool Talks Stall Over Marc Guehi's £40m Valuation

Liverpool are weighing whether Giovanni Leoni's arrival frees them to postpone Guehi’s move until he becomes a free agent next summer.

Overview

  • Liverpool held initial talks with Crystal Palace and have yet to bridge the club’s £40 million valuation for Marc Guehi.
  • The arrival of 18-year-old centre-back Giovanni Leoni from Parma has reduced Liverpool's immediate need to reinforce at the back.
  • Club sources say Liverpool may opt to sign Guehi on a free transfer in 2026 rather than meet Crystal Palace's fee this summer.
  • Guehi has under 12 months remaining on his contract, prompting chairman Steve Parish to accept Palace may have to sell to avoid losing him for free.
  • The England international is professionally committed to Palace and is prepared to stay if no acceptable offer materializes.
